C# 针对不同的蓝牙发现请求响应不同的设备名称

C# 针对不同的蓝牙发现请求响应不同的设备名称,c#,.net,bluetooth,C#,.net,Bluetooth,我想写一个应用程序,响应不同的蓝牙设备发现请求不同的设备名称。例如,我有两部手机A和B。我想将我的笔记本电脑蓝牙设备名称显示为“device1”表示“A”,显示为“device2”表示“B”蓝牙软件堆栈通常(总是?)缓存远程设备名称(让它们忘记旧名称并重新读取可能非常困难) 因此,将您的设备设置为设备名“device1”获取“A”来发现它,然后将其名称更改为“device2”并获取“B”来发现它。“A”将始终知道它是“设备1”,而“B”将始终知道它是“设备2”。-)

我想写一个应用程序,响应不同的蓝牙设备发现请求不同的设备名称。例如,我有两部手机A和B。我想将我的笔记本电脑蓝牙设备名称显示为“device1”表示“A”,显示为“device2”表示“B”

蓝牙软件堆栈通常(总是?)缓存远程设备名称(让它们忘记旧名称并重新读取可能非常困难)

因此,将您的设备设置为设备名“device1”获取“A”来发现它,然后将其名称更改为“device2”并获取“B”来发现它。“A”将始终知道它是“设备1”,而“B”将始终知道它是“设备2”。-)